' 14th Street Helg_thts, NW. 222 KENNEDY N W. liun that Jeriny ol SRR Nut Sandwich Bread. Sift four cupfuls of white flour with four teaspoontfuls of baking powder, half a cupful of sugar, one teaspoonful of salt and add one cupful of chopped walnut meats, one egg lightly beaten and one and one-half cup}uu of sweet milk. Put into two bread tins and set aside to rise for 20 minutes. Bake in & moderate ‘oven for 40 minutes. This is excellent for sandwiches. arcellus Ho ~MERB=ES~ | |& U. S. Marshal. . e Hagte ".hnnn-.
